Understanding the Psychology Behind Viral Content
If you want to unlock the power of viralkand, you need to understand what drives people to share content. It’s not just about creating something cool or funny; it’s about tapping into human emotions. Studies show that people are more likely to share content that evokes strong emotions like joy, surprise, anger, or even sadness. Think about it—when you see something that makes you laugh uncontrollably or feel deeply moved, don’t you want to share it with others?
Here’s a fun fact: according to a study by Jonah Berger, professor of marketing at the Wharton School, emotional arousal plays a huge role in viral content. Content that triggers high-arousal emotions like awe, excitement, or anxiety is more likely to be shared than low-arousal emotions like contentment or sadness. So, if you’re creating content, think about how you can make your audience feel something.

Key Emotions That Drive Viral Shares
- Positivity: People love feel-good stories and content that makes them smile. Think about those heartwarming videos of dogs reuniting with their owners or kids opening presents.
- Curiosity: Content that sparks curiosity is gold. Teasers, cliffhangers, and questions that leave people wanting more are perfect for going viral.
- Controversy: While controversial content can be risky, it often gets people talking. Just make sure it aligns with your brand values and doesn’t alienate your audience.
- Empathy: Content that connects on a personal level and makes people feel understood can resonate deeply.

Leveraging Social Media Algorithms
Social media algorithms play a huge role in determining whether your content goes viral or not. Each platform has its own set of rules that dictate what content gets shown to users. To increase your chances of going viral, you need to understand how these algorithms work and optimize your content accordingly.
For example, on TikTok, the algorithm prioritizes content that gets high engagement early on. That means if your video gets a lot of likes, comments, and shares within the first few minutes, it’s more likely to be shown to a wider audience. On Instagram, the algorithm favors content that keeps users on the platform longer, so Reels and Stories tend to perform better than static posts.
